2 teenagers attacked with sharp-edged weapons

ST CORRESPONDENT

Pune: Two teenagers were attacked with sharp-edged weapons on Sunday night in Sangvi. The victims were attacked while they were crossing the road.

Sangvi police have registered a case against 14 accused in this regard. The identities of all the accused are still unknown to the police. Those identified are Akshay Khude, Akash Gadekar, Digvijay, Kamlesh, Ritesh Sathe, Moses, Manish, Yogesh.

According to the information provided by Sangvi police, the complainant Akshay Kengle, 18, a resident of Pimple Gurav, and his friend Ganesh Mote, were attacked by the culprits while they were crossing a road at Pimple Gurav. The accused, Yogesh and Manish, told the victims that they have been given a contract to kill them.

The accused left the spot after inflicting injuries on the duo and are still absconding. A case under section 307 (attempt to murder) of the Indian Penal Code has been registered against the 14 accused.
